Seismic Analysis of Shear Walls in Building

Seismic Analysis of Shear Walls in Building

Fray Jasson Sayumwe; Hussein Mohamed Abdulrahman; Jean Paul Niyigena

Lap Lambert Academic Publishing
2026
pokkari
The application of the shear wall system in reinforced concrete (RC) buildings has become widely used to minimize seismic consequences.The present literature focuses on two different models with shear walls at different positions. The article showcases the parametric study in terms of displacement, storey drift, and base shear comparison for different location of shear wall in the building. The results are unique and fruitful for future attention. This paper focuses to see the effect of shear wall location in a multi-storied building. An in-plane building of G+10 (11 storey) structure having base dimension of 24m X 24m with typical floor height of 3.3m is considered. In this present work, a storied building was modeled using software and two different models were studied with different location of shear walls in building frame for critical parameters like displacement and base shear under lateral loading. The analysis has been carried out using the ETABS software and for analysis, seismic coefficient method is used. Two types of models (one with shear wall placed at middle of 4 periphery sides, one with shear wall placed at 4 corners in L shape) have been analyzed.
Birds of the Middle East Third Edition

Birds of the Middle East Third Edition

Richard Porter; Oscar Campbell; Abdulrahman Al-Sirhan

PRINCETON UNIVERSITY PRESS
2024
nidottu
A fully revised edition of the acclaimed field guide to the birds of the Middle East The Middle East is home to some of the most spectacular birdlife in the world. This field guide covers all species--including vagrants--found in the Arabian Peninsula (including Socotra), Jordan, Lebanon, Israel, Syria, Iraq, Iran, Turkey, and Cyprus. It features 180 superb color plates depicting some 900 species and subspecies as well as 646 color distribution maps that show the breeding range for almost every species. Maps and detailed species accounts are opposite the plates, making this marvelously illustrated guide ideal for easy reference in the field.Features fully revised and updated text, plates, and mapsCovers more than 50 additional species and subspeciesIncludes more than 100 new illustrations as well as new information on the status and distribution of endemic speciesNow comes with QR codes of vocalizations
Successful Global Collaborations in Higher Education Institutions

Successful Global Collaborations in Higher Education Institutions

William G Tierney; Adnan H M Zahed; Abdulrahman Ai-Youbi

Saint Philip Street Press
2020
pokkari
This open access book presents deep investigation to the manifold topics pertaining to global university collaboration. It outlines the strategies King Abdulaziz University has employed to rise in global rankings, and the reasons chosen to collaborate with other academic and research institutes. The environment in which universities currently exist is considered, and subsequently how an innovative culture might be established and maintained to enable global partnerships to be implemented and to succeed is discussed. The book provides an intense focus on why collaboration is a necessary ingredient for knowledge transfer and explains how to do it. The last part of the book considers how to sustain partnerships. This is because one of the challenges of global partnerships is not just setting them up, but also sustaining them. Integrated Process and Fixture Planning

Integrated Process and Fixture Planning

Awais Ahmad Khan; Emad Abouel Nasr; Abdulrahman Al-Ahmari; Syed Hammad Mian

TAYLOR FRANCIS LTD
2023
nidottu
Fixtures are used in manufacturing to secure working devices. They help insure conformity, accuracy, efficiency, and interchangeability; their reliability is crucial. This book introduces and implements a new methodology for more flexible fixture design and manufacturing processes, and develops the supporting technologies for automation and fixture planning using object oriented platforms. It also presents an integrated solution with Computer Aided Design (CAD) applications.
Field Guide to Birds of the Middle East

Field Guide to Birds of the Middle East

Richard Porter; Oscar Campbell; AbdulRahman Al-Sirhan

BLOOMSBURY PUBLISHING PLC
2024
pokkari
The ultimate field guide to the birds of the Middle East, an indispensable companion for any traveller to the regionThe Middle East – the region stretching from Cyprus and the Levant to Iran, including Turkey and the Arabian Peninsula, plus Socotra – has a wonderfully broad and diverse avifauna, featuring a host of wintering and passage migrants, enigmatic breeders, and even a few endemics that occur nowhere else.This authoritative book covers more than 895 species recorded in the Middle East, including details of all regular visitors and breeding species, from the Purple Sunbird and Syrian Serin to the Northern Bald Ibis, Persian Shearwater and Brown Fish Owl. Featuring 180 stunning colour plates by three of the world’s leading bird illustrators, this practical guide also includes concise species accounts describing key identification features, status, range, habitat and voice with accurate distribution maps for each species.Written by three leading lights in regional ornithology and conservation and now in its third edition, this field guide is an essential reference for any birder living in or visiting the Middle East.
Birds of the Middle East

Birds of the Middle East

Jens Eriksen; Richard Porter; Abdulrahman Al-Sirhan

Helm
2022
nidottu
A photographic field guide to the amazing avifauna of the Middle East.The Middle East enjoys a wonderfully diverse avifauna, featuring a host of wintering and passage migrants, enigmatic and sometimes colourful breeders, and even a few endemics that occur nowhere else. The ideal companion for any wildlife-friendly visitor, Birds of the Middle East provides photographic coverage of more than 320 species that regularly occur in the region. Concise text for each species includes information on identification, songs and calls, behaviour, distribution and habitat, with each photo having been carefully selected to guide identification. A guide to the best birdwatching sites in the Middle East is also included. Portable yet authoritative, this is the perfect guide for travellers and wildlife-watchers visiting this spectacular and bird-rich slice of western Asia.

A Self-management Guide for Type 2 Diabetes Mellitus Patients from Middle Eastern Countries

A Self-management Guide for Type 2 Diabetes Mellitus Patients from Middle Eastern Countries

Ehab Mudher Mikhael; Mohamed Azmi Hassali; Saad Abdulrahman Hussain

Cambridge Scholars Publishing
2020
sidottu
This book explains, in a simple and practical way, how and when the diabetic patient should conduct self-management activities. These include healthy eating, physical activity, the consumption of medication, the monitoring of blood glucose level, the cessation of smoking, and foot care, among others. Such activities can help the patient to establish a level of control over their condition, and thus reduce the risk of developing serious complications. As such, this book will be of particular interest to diabetic patients and their family members, as it will provide them with further information in their fight against diabetes. Additionally, it will also appeal to physicians, pharmacists and nurses as a guide for their work in educating diabetic patients.
